Developing Weaning Pig Programs Based on Age and Weight

Needs for less antibiotic usage, lower costs, improved performance and reduced variability make feeding the newly weaned pig challenging. Diets were monitored on pigs of different weight and age to see what they respond to better in order to reduce body weight variability after the nursery and improve performance. Heavier pigs at weaning perform better regardless of age or the modest effects of the Phase 1 diet on performance. No effects were noted from the Phase 1 diet on variability or growth.
